Output 0584ef04df1618d015d08ee8879124104f478f5dbfe81afd364920ea4fa30d76:2

value
118958646
script pubkey
OP_0 OP_PUSHBYTES_32 ed0f2ba5776b1cc4ee7fdc93d161f1ca68f95e71b42a42ce445bccc1ea275c7b
address
bc1qa58jhfthdvwvfmnlmjfazc03ef50jhn3ks4y9njyt0xvr638t3as7xfpk0
transaction
0584ef04df1618d015d08ee8879124104f478f5dbfe81afd364920ea4fa30d76
spent
true